How the Movies Saved My Life & Other Themes 1961 - 2017 contains the entire poetry of Martha Y. Wright from age thirteen to sixty-nine and features poetry inspired by the movies. It contains many other poems on other subjects ranging from unrequieted love, loneliness, nature, God, religion, history, politics and many other surprising themes. Each poems has a unique characteristic and form. One poem is a rap type song about getting a ticket from the police. Another poem is in a very different style - "Lullaby for Iraq". Some are blunt and direct others float about in nuances. Martha Wright recommends looking at "Crucible", "Enchanted Hard Drive" and "The Death of Love" to sample a variety. She plans on adding another poetry book in the future that will feature more "movie" poetry.
